The cameras in Germany are followed up with a letter in the mail. They compare the photo of your license and and driver.

There’s a whole process to protect you from paying an arbitrary fine. But also…it starts at $10. If you are 20 over the limit…it’s a little more. They always lower the speed they captured you at as well.

They warn you in most places about the camera. If they setup up a random location then there’s more burden of proof on the state. You can also write a rebuttal explaining that you’re having a bad day or whatever and they give you the benefit of doubt. Extremely honest system. Very high success rate of removing the ticket by explaining yourself.

A German friend received over thirty tickets before they warned of suspending the license for 30 days.

They don’t beat you over the head for it. In areas where traffic is a problem they usually limit the speed to 120kmh.

Heavy traffic was never a problem…until I went to the Netherlands. They have almost the same traffic laws as us. It immediately felt like being in the states and everybody started driving terribly.

I've driven in Germany, and in most respects it's a different world. This Wikipedia entry detailing the requirements for German residents to receive a driver's license helps to explain why:

https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Drivin...nce_in_Germany

(further specifics here: https://handbookgermany.de/en/driving-licence)

"The German driving licence can be obtained after finishing driving school and passing both a theory and a practical examination. In order to apply for a driving licence, it is necessary to show proof of an eye exam as well as a first aid course consisting of 9 units of each 45 minutes."

"Both exams are held by an authorised inspector who visits the driving school for this purpose. Students must pass the theory test before sitting the road test, with no more than a twelve-month gap between the two. During the road test, the driving instructor is present in the car with the assisting features of the driving-school car deactivated or connected to audio signals and a warning light (if the instructor has to intervene, the test will result in failure)."

"The cost of obtaining a licence for driving a car is on average 3,000€ (US$3,300 in January 2024) but varies widely according to an individual's skill, city and region.[8] Individual driving schools set their own prices. The total includes fees for: authorities and exams, learning materials, driving lessons and tuition."

Obviously, no American in his or her right mind would think of sitting still for a regime as onerous as the German people are willing to accept.

Regarding the autobahn, here in America it is oversold as a wide-open driving experience. Most of it is two lanes with trucks restricted to the right-hand lane and to 50 mph (YES! ). In urban regions it is usually busy and speed-restricted. Nevertheless, where it's open to driving fast it is legal to do so and generally quite safe. Right-hand lane drivers pulling out to go around slow-moving trucks tend to be the principal obstacles on the autobahn's open stretches.

I heard this quote the other day:

"Don't be nice, be predictable."

That doesn't mean I'm not thoughtful and courteous, what this means to me is that:

If they are trying to turn onto the road with moving traffic, I'm not going to wave them in while I stop traffic unexpectedly. That causes accidents.

If someone signals to get into my lane, I'll let them in, I'll even let off the gas. However, if they are going significantly slower than everyone behind me, I will not slow down excessively because they are not comfortable with the flow of traffic. If they are comfortable at their speed, they can stay at their speed... behind me.

If someone is in the passing lane and the second lane is going faster, they are in the wrong lane. If I just sit behind them and match their speed, now there are 2 cars in the wrong lane. If the person behind me does the same, now there are 3 cars in the wrong lane and we have created backup. Multiple people in the wrong lane makes it difficult for anyone to pass the slow cars. That causes traffic and potential accidents. Instead, I will go around them and potentially piss them off. Now there is one less person in the wrong lane, and it's that much easier for all the other cars to pass the slow car in the passing lane. My point is this: Bad drivers getting pissed off is less important to me than the proper flow of traffic in a safe and efficient manner.

At a 4 ways stop, I will not confuse the other drivers by being "nice" and giving someone the right of way to go if it is not their turn. That will cause accidents. Cars that arrive first, will go first. Cars to the right have the right of way if all cars arrive at the same time. Period. No confusion.

I will treat an intersection with a broken light exactly the same way as a 4 way stop sign. No, 4 cars in a row cannot go at the same time. Do not wave people through, follow the rules.

I will never brake check anyone.

I will never use my vehicle as a weapon or to threaten anyone.

I will always use my blinker when changing lanes. Not because it's nice, but because I want others to know what my intentions are. If they don't want to let me in, then speed the fuck up or maintain their speed so I can time my merge to be as respectful to the flow of traffic as I can. I don't care. After I turn my signal on, what they shouldn't do is creep slowly into my blind spot from 3 car length back then SLOW DOWN AND SIT THERE like a jackass. That's either being passive aggressive or stupidly unaware of their surroundings. Both are signs of a bad driver. They WILL get the horn, because:

I will always use my horn to inform other drivers of my presence, that is it's purpose. It is not used in anger. To these drivers: don't take it as anger, take it as an attempt to inform you that I am here, because your actions indicated otherwise.

I will never tailgate. Using the 3 second rule, I will always have enough room to brake, even if they brake suddenly. I will look past their vehicle to see what the traffic is ahead of them. If they are only going 15 MPH, the 3 second rule reduces that following distance significantly. So if they think I'm tailgating, they should increase their speed, and the distance will increase.

I DO NOT OWN THE ROAD, and neither does anyone else. If anyone acts like the road belongs to them, they will get the horn to remind them that they need to know there is someone else on the road besides them, because that's what the horn is for: to inform uninformed drivers of your presence.

I drove this way before I considered myself a bimmer driver.
